Your bed is too close to your nozzle. The trick in 3d printing is finding the sweet spot. Too close and you get your result. To far and you get bad adhesion and lifting.

It's not necessarily too close. Some people (me included) prefer the exteme squish because it ensures better adhesion. There is a trade off between giving your bottom layer a lip and losing some adhesive power. You have to decide which matters more to you. I use Cura, so I don't know how much this may help if you're using something else. In Cura, there's a place where you can adjust the filament flow rate. The manufacturing tolerances on filament can vary enough to affect print quality. As someone else noted, you may need to adjust the bed, but if that doesn't fix it, the next step would be to adjust the flow rate of your filament. Basically, you're extruding more material than needed to fill the space so it's squishing out the sides. On some filament I've used, I've had to adjust the flow rate down to 86% to get good prints. I suspect variations in nozzle holes may also affect flow rates from what is expected. Hope that helps.
